SK Capital Partners announced a landmark acquisition. The New York-based firm acquired a majority stake in Swixx Biopharma AG. This deal values the global biopharma commercialization leader at over EUR 1.5 billion. It signals a major strategic move in the life sciences sector. The investment targets accelerated growth. It also aims for expanded global reach for Swixx Biopharma.

Swixx Biopharma stands as a global leader. It provides pharmaceutical commercialization services. Its focus is on "rest-of-world" markets. These are often underserved regions. They are hard to reach. Swixx delivers innovative, life-saving medications there. The company offers a crucial platform. It represents pharmaceutical portfolios. It serves markets where pharmaceutical companies choose not to enter. Or where they decide to exit. This niche has proven highly successful.

Swixx has demonstrated exceptional growth. Revenues skyrocketed. They rose from EUR 40 million in 2017. They are expected to hit EUR 1.3 billion by 2026. This represents a dramatic expansion. The company operates across 45 countries. These include Central and Eastern Europe, Greece, Eurasia, CIS countries, the Middle East, and Latin America. Its rapid market penetration is a key differentiator. Swixx plans to employ over 1,600 people by late 2025. Its team focuses on specialized areas. These include rare disease, oncology-hematology, specialty drugs, vaccines, and self-medication.

SK Capital is a private investment firm. It focuses on life sciences, specialty materials, and ingredients. The firm manages approximately $10 billion in assets. Its investment in Swixx aligns with its core strategy. SK Capital seeks to build resilient, sustainable businesses. It aims for long-term value creation. Swixx Biopharma's robust growth trajectory and critical market role make it an attractive target. This partnership brings significant financial strength. It also adds extensive healthcare expertise to Swixx.

Existing institutional investors will maintain their stakes. HBM Healthcare Investments remains a committed shareholder. Mérieux Equity Partners also retains its position. HBM Healthcare Investments has been a major Swixx shareholder since 2017. It held 25.1% of the company. HBM invested EUR 26 million initially. It has received EUR 10.5 million in capital repayments. This investment generated substantial returns. It added approximately CHF 300 million in value. This is over ten times the original investment. HBM will also continue its 25.1% stake in Swixx Healthcare. This entity spun off from Swixx Biopharma in 2024.

Swixx’s senior management team will remain in place. Its co-founders, Stuart Swanson and Petr Němec, retain significant ownership. CEO Jean-Michel Lespinasse and CFO Petr Pipal also keep substantial stakes. This ensures continuity. It supports the company's next growth phase. The leadership's continued commitment is vital. Advisors facilitated this complex transaction. Rothschild & Co served as financial advisor to SK Capital. Bär & Karrer and Kirkland & Ellis provided legal counsel. KPMG LLP handled due diligence. ClearView Healthcare Partners advised on commercial due diligence. Ares Credit funds offered debt financing. For Swixx Biopharma, Jefferies acted as lead financial advisor. Centerview Partners also advised financially. Walder Wyss served as legal advisor. EY provided vendor due diligence services. BCG supported commercial vendor due diligence.
